Dennis Malen wrote:
>> Still have the problem of the append -a with fixed length. I am able to
>> append but it does not create a new line for each new append.
>>
>> pn="/tmp/rnx/rnx"{ex{xlate(@td,"/",""){".wp"
>>
>> export ascii rnf=(pn) -a
>> If anyone can confirm if this is what is to be done to add a new line
>> please
>> let me know.
You didn't ask for newlines between records (no r=\n on the export command
line) so you didn't get them.
Since you are no longer using -X, the r= f= o= c= become meaningful.
